Есть ли КАКОЕ-нибудь программное обеспечение для 3D-печати, поддерживающее Raspberry Pi?
На данный момент мой единственный функциональный компьютер-raspberry pi, и мне было интересно, есть ли какое-нибудь программное обеспечение, поддерживающее его. Мой принтер-это Newmatter mod-t, но я мог бы модифицировать другое программное обеспечение для его поддержки
@Ian Swift, 👍3
Обсуждение2 ответа
Лучший ответ:
Ответ "да", но это зависит от того, какое оборудование у вас есть, какую операционную систему вы используете и какое программное обеспечение вы хотите (или должны) использовать.
У меня есть Raspberry Pi 4 с 4 ГБ памяти, и я запускаю 32-разрядную версию Raspberry Pi OS. Я смог установить следующее программное обеспечение из репозиториев Raspberry Pi OS, но не все работает "из коробки":
- Blender 2.79 (запускается, но не тестируется)
- Cura 3.3.1 (сбой при запуске)
- FreeCAD 0.18 (аварийно завершает работу при открытии нового документа)
- PrintRun (PronterFace) 1.6.0 (рабочий)
- PrusaSlicer (Slic3r PE) 1.39.2 (рабочий)
- Repetier-Host 0.85 (аварийно завершает работу при запуске)
- Slic3r 1.3.0 (рабочий)
Я смог загрузить 3DBenchy из Thingiverse, нарезать его с помощью Slic3r, и PrintRun (PronterFace) в настоящее время печатает его на моем Tronxy X1.
Я обновлю этот ответ, если смогу заставить другие вещи работать, так как мне бы очень хотелось использовать Raspberry Pi для 3D-дизайна и печати. Если я смогу заставить FreeCAD работать, я буду счастлив, и OpenSCAD будет желанным бонусом, но я не думаю, что он был портирован.
Blender-очень мощный инструмент с репутацией ужасного в использовании для новичков, но его пользовательский интерфейс становится все лучше и лучше. Однако изменения пользовательского интерфейса между выпусками могут быть огромными..., @Trish
@Триш Поняла. Я действительно не заинтересован в блендере для собственного использования (по крайней мере, пока), но я постараюсь создать с его помощью простой STL-файл, если смогу. Я ожидаю, что он был довольно хорошо протестирован на RPi, так что он должен работать., @Mick
Cura 3.3 является древней и не была бы хорошей идеей, даже если бы она сработала. Вам нужно просто получить последнюю версию из исходного кода и создать ее самостоятельно. Я не вижу никаких веских причин, по которым он не должен работать на arm, поэтому я ожидаю, что он будет работать нормально. (На самом деле, я почти уверен, что многие ppl уже используют, по крайней мере, бэкэнд CuraEngine в arm/rpi через OctoPrint или другие менеджеры печати - разве они не позволяют вам выполнять нарезку в менеджере печати?), @R.. GitHub STOP HELPING ICE
Это пример Закона Этвуда.
Помните, что TinkerCAD полностью работает в вашем веб-браузере. Если ваш Raspberri Pi может просматривать веб-страницы, вы можете выполнять базовое 3D - моделирование.
Точно так же существует онлайн-слайсер, доступный по адресу: cnc-apps.com — наверное, и другие тоже. Если вы можете просматривать веб-страницы, вы можете нарезать STL, чтобы создать gcode, подходящий для большинства принтеров. Гости могут пользоваться им бесплатно (с ограничениями). Тем не менее, я не использовал его лично, поэтому в настоящее время я не могу говорить о качестве. (Если кто-то захочет попробовать это сделать, я с удовольствием выслушаю ваши результаты).
Последний шаг-заставить принтер запустить сгенерированный g-код, и вот перед нами наш старый друг OctoPrint. В настоящее время я запускаю это на своем собственном Raspberry Pi. Тем не менее, я бы не решился передать Pi для запуска принтера, если это ваш единственный компьютер. В большинстве случаев я бы вместо этого скопировал файл gcode на SD-карту, но поскольку конкретный принтер здесь, похоже, поддерживает Wi-Fi, вполне вероятно, что вы можете загрузить gcode напрямую.
Octoprint не может обнаружить мой принтер, @Ian Swift
Я упомянул о двух других вариантах, на которые вы можете взглянуть., @Joel Coehoorn
- Инструмент для измерения в STL-файлах
- Каков самый простой способ изменить/изменить размер объекта внутри STL-файла?
- ПО для добавления поддержки к 3D-печатным миниатюрам в файле STL
- Как настроить Cura для запуска Z-зонда перед нагревом
- Программное обеспечение Linux для лазерного гравера
- Что такое консоль/терминал принтера?
- Объединение нескольких файлов STL
- Настройки режима вазы в CURA?
Вы используете 32-разрядную или 64-разрядную операционную систему?, @Mick
Кроме того, какая версия Raspberry Pi у вас есть и сколько памяти у нее есть?, @Mick
Кроме того, какое программное обеспечение вы ищете. Принтер, похоже, имеет встроенный слайсер и может работать из веб-браузера. Вы ищете программное обеспечение для проектирования?, @Mick
Стоит помнить, что TinkerCad работает полностью в веб-браузере; если вы можете открыть сайт, вы можете сделать базовое 3D-моделирование., @Joel Coehoorn
@JoelCoehoorn tinkercad нуждается в WebGL, который не на 100% поддерживается каждым браузером и платформой, в то время как HTML., @dandavis